Output e23c22a7c313c9d8b4fc843713d1b519acfc75131880191d491eee161ccc1ff5:158

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86fe16fcc02d0b78766f1fa147e15f8992aa44c83459cd2e5faeabd82e2d3cc7
address
bc1psmlpdlxq959hsan0r7s50c2l3xf253xgx3vu6tjl464ast3d8nrscch35n
transaction
e23c22a7c313c9d8b4fc843713d1b519acfc75131880191d491eee161ccc1ff5
spent
true